*1997 Beginning of the annual series of [http://www.olconference.com/ Orientale Lumen Conferences], a grassroots movement among lay persons and clergy providing a common forum for Eastern Orthodox, Eastern Catholics and Roman Catholics to meet and learn about eachother's traditions; "Orientale Lumen I" is held in Washington D.C.
*2001 Pope John Paul II apologizes to Orthodox for [[Fourth Crusade]].
*2002 Patr. [[Bartholomew I (Archontonis) of Constantinople]] and Pope [[John Paul II]] co-sign Venice Declaration of Environmental Ethics; problem of Vatican [[proselytism]] is highlighted in its decision to upgrade its four [[w:Apostolic Administrator|Apostolic Administrations]] in Moscow, Saratov, Novosibirsk and Irkutsk to fully fledged Diocese status, and elevate the former Apostolic Administrator, Msgr.[[w:Tadeusz Kondrusiewicz (archbishop)|Tadeusz Kondrusiwicz]], to Metr.-Abp. of Moscow, drawing a storm of protest from Patr. [[Alexei II (Ridiger) of Moscow|Alexei II]] and the Holy Synod of Russia who described the move as "unfriendly" claiming the [[Roman Catholic Church]] saw Russia as a field for missionary activity.<ref>Greg Watts. ''[http://www.timesonline.co.uk/tol/comment/faith/article1019375.ece Russia and Rome Rethink Relations].'' [[w:The Sunday Times|The Sunday Times]]. February 14, 2004.</ref><ref group="note">In his first interview with Western journalists since 2002, Patriarch [[Alexei II (Ridiger) of Moscow|Alexei II]] reiterated Orthodox complaints against Catholics. "Unfortunately relations are not at their best today because the [[proselytism|proselytising]] activity of the [[Roman Catholic Church]] is being carried out in both Russia and in CIS (Commonwealth of Independent States) countries. Many missionary orders work in Russia today, especially in the shelters and orphanages, where children who have been [[Baptism|baptised]] in Orthodoxy are being converted to Catholicism." Deep wounds have been inflicted by Uniate Catholics in the western area of Ukraine, he added. (Greg Watts.
